Apple is expected to release the iPhone 17 Air in September, aiming to make it the thinnest smartphone ever with significant design changes.
The iPhone 17 Air is rumored to drop USB-C and other ports in favor of a fully wireless device, aligning with Apple's vision for a port-less iPhone.
To achieve a slimmer design, Apple may also remove features like a secondary speaker, SIM card port, and shrink the battery size in the iPhone 17 Air.
With improved MagSafe technology for wireless charging, Apple aims to demonstrate a wireless future and potentially introduce a new 'portless' design philosophy for future devices.
